DeFi Lending: The Core Concept
DeFi lending allows cryptocurrency holders to lend their assets to borrowers in a decentralized manner, bypassing traditional financial institutions. This peer-to-peer lending system offers various benefits, including higher returns compared to traditional savings accounts. Below are the key elements of this model:
- Decentralized Platforms: No central authority controls the lending process.
- Collateralized Loans: Borrowers provide collateral in the form of digital assets to secure loans.
- Interest Rates: Rates are often determined by market supply and demand, allowing for competitive returns.

How Does DeFi Lending Generate Passive Income?
The way DeFi lending works can be broken down into a few simple steps. When you lend your assets on a DeFi platform, you essentially act as a "bank" in the traditional financial sense. The interest you earn is the return on your investment. Here’s how it works:
- Lending: You deposit your cryptocurrency (like Ethereum or stablecoins) into a smart contract on a DeFi platform.
- Borrowing: Borrowers who need liquidity will use the platform to borrow funds by providing collateral, often in the form of other crypto assets.
- Interest Generation: As a lender, you receive interest payments from borrowers, typically on a regular basis, without needing to manage the loan yourself.

Key Considerations for Choosing a DeFi Lending Platform
- Security & Audits: Always prioritize platforms that have undergone thorough security audits. Smart contract vulnerabilities are a key risk in DeFi lending, and audits from reputable firms can mitigate these risks.
- Interest Rates & Yield: Compare interest rates offered by different platforms. Some DeFi platforms offer variable rates based on supply and demand, while others might have fixed rates.
- Liquidity & Asset Support: Ensure that the platform supports a wide range of assets with sufficient liquidity. Popular tokens like ETH and BTC tend to have higher liquidity, making them less volatile in lending pools.
- User Experience & Interface: A simple and intuitive interface can make your lending experience smoother. Look for platforms with easy-to-use dashboards and responsive customer support.

Key Risks in DeFi Lending with Memefi
- Smart Contract Bugs: Smart contracts are the backbone of DeFi platforms, but they are not immune to bugs or vulnerabilities. A poorly written contract can be exploited, leading to a loss of funds.
- Market Volatility: Cryptocurrencies, including meme coins like Memefi, are notorious for their price swings. A drastic decline in the token’s value could impact the value of your collateral and the overall returns.
- Liquidity Risks: If there is a sudden lack of liquidity on the lending platform, users might struggle to withdraw their funds or could face delayed payments, especially during market downturns.
- Rug Pulls and Fraud: The decentralized nature of Memefi and other meme tokens increases the chances of "rug pulls"–a situation where developers drain liquidity pools, leaving investors with worthless tokens.
